CVE-2017-0646 in Androidinfo

Summary

by MITRE

An information disclosure vulnerability in Bluetooth component could enable a local malicious application to access data outside of its permission levels. This issue is rated as Moderate due to details specific to the vulnerability. Product: Android. Versions: 4.4.4, 5.0.2, 5.1.1, 6.0, 6.0.1, 7.0, 7.1.1, 7.1.2. Android ID: A-33899337.

VulDB is the best source for vulnerability data and more expert information about this specific topic.

Analysis

by VulDB Data Team • 12/28/2020

The vulnerability identified as CVE-2017-0646 represents a significant information disclosure flaw within the Bluetooth component of Android operating systems. This weakness allows local malicious applications to bypass normal permission boundaries and access data that should otherwise be restricted to higher privilege levels. The issue affects a wide range of Android versions including 4.4.4, 5.0.2, 5.1.1, 6.0, 6.0.1, 7.0, 7.1.1, and 7.1.2, indicating a prolonged exposure window that spans multiple major releases. The vulnerability's classification as Moderate severity suggests that while it does not provide complete system compromise, it creates substantial privacy and security risks through unauthorized data access.

The technical root cause of this vulnerability lies in improper access controls within the Bluetooth subsystem implementation. When a malicious application attempts to access Bluetooth-related data or functionality, the system fails to properly validate whether the requesting application has adequate permissions to perform such operations. This flaw essentially creates a pathway for privilege escalation within the Bluetooth framework, allowing applications to read sensitive information that should be protected from unauthorized access. The vulnerability operates at the system level where Bluetooth services interact with the Android security model, making it particularly dangerous as it can potentially expose device identifiers, connection logs, and other sensitive communication data.

The operational impact of CVE-2017-0646 extends beyond simple data leakage, as it fundamentally undermines the permission model that Android employs to protect user privacy. Local applications that exploit this vulnerability can potentially access Bluetooth pairing information, device discovery records, and communication logs that contain sensitive metadata about user activities and device interactions. This information disclosure can lead to various downstream security implications including location tracking through Bluetooth device discovery, social engineering attacks based on device usage patterns, and potential exploitation of other vulnerabilities that rely on Bluetooth connectivity information. The vulnerability's presence in multiple Android versions suggests that it was not adequately addressed in security patches, leaving users across different generations of the platform exposed to similar risks.

From a cybersecurity perspective, this vulnerability aligns with CWE-284 which describes improper access control issues, and demonstrates characteristics consistent with ATT&CK technique T1068 which involves exploiting local system vulnerabilities for privilege escalation. The attack surface is particularly concerning as it requires only local application-level access to exploit, meaning that any application with basic Bluetooth permissions could potentially leverage this flaw. Organizations and users should consider implementing additional security controls such as application permission monitoring, regular security scanning for unauthorized Bluetooth access, and ensuring timely patch deployment. The vulnerability also underscores the importance of maintaining comprehensive security testing for system-level components, particularly those that interface with hardware functionalities like Bluetooth that can serve as attack vectors for information disclosure.

The remediation approach for CVE-2017-0646 requires addressing the core permission validation mechanisms within the Bluetooth subsystem. Android security patches should enforce stricter access controls and implement proper validation of application privileges before allowing Bluetooth-related data access. System administrators should prioritize applying security updates that address this vulnerability, particularly in environments where Bluetooth connectivity is actively used. Additionally, mobile device management solutions should incorporate monitoring capabilities to detect and prevent unauthorized Bluetooth data access patterns that could indicate exploitation attempts. The vulnerability serves as a reminder of the critical importance of maintaining robust security controls in mobile operating systems, where hardware interfaces like Bluetooth can create unexpected attack vectors for information disclosure attacks.

Reservation

11/29/2016

Disclosure

06/14/2017

Moderation

accepted

CPE

ready

EPSS

0.00109

KEV

no

Activities

very low

Sources

Want to stay up to date on a daily basis?

Enable the mail alert feature now!